Bonjour Ă tous !
Je vous partage depuis ce post un bot Discord directement connecté à SimpleRoleplay qui fait le ménage automatiquement en bannissant tous les joueurs bannis de manière permanente de Simple.
Note : pour simplifier la lecture, j'emploie le terme « litige » tout au long de ce post pour désigner toutes les raisons de bannissement permanent de Simple.
- Bannissement automatique — Toutes les 5 minutes, le bot bannit de votre serveur Discord les membres présents qui sont bannis litige sur Simple.
- Bannissement préventif — Avec la commande /banall, vous pouvez bannir tous les joueurs litige, même ceux qui n'ont jamais rejoint votre Discord. Ils seront bloqués dès qu'ils tenteront de vous rejoindre.
- Notifications — Recevez une notification à chaque nouveau ban propagé, dans le salon de votre choix.
- Nettoyage — Lorsqu'un joueur est banni, ses messages des 7 derniers jours sont automatiquement supprimés. Très utile s'ils se sont amusé a spam vos salons.
Comme vous le savez, les joueurs bannis litige sont bannis de manière permanente : ils ne seront jamais débannis, même au terme des 666 jours. Ils sont littéralement effacés de la communauté.
Si vous gardez ces joueurs sur votre Discord (intentionnellement ou non) et qu'ils y font n'importe quoi, vous pourriez être tenu responsable de la non-modération de votre serveur, comme prévu dans le règlement rappelé ci-dessous.
- Utilisez le lien d'invitation suivant : https://discord.com/oauth2/authoriz...35&permissions=8&integration_type=0&scope=bot
- Sélectionnez le ou les serveurs liés à SimpleRoleplay sur lesquels vous souhaitez l'ajouter.
- C'est tout ! Dès l'installation, le bot est opérationnel et commence à protéger votre serveur.

- /setup <salon> — Définit le salon où seront envoyées les notifications de nouveaux bans propagés.
- /banall — Lance le bannissement préventif de tous les joueurs litige, même absents de votre serveur. Une barre de progression vous indique l'avancement en direct.
- /status — Affiche l'état du bot : connexion à l'API Simple, heure du dernier contrôle, nombre de joueurs litige connus et couverture des bans sur votre serveur.
- /check <membre> — Vérifie si un membre est banni litige sur Simple
- Les commandes /setup et /banall sont réservées aux administrateurs de votre serveur.
- Le bot ne bannit que les joueurs officiellement bannis litige sur Simple — aucune action arbitraire.
Le bot agit à trois moments différents selon la situation du joueur. Voici le détail :
| Situation du joueur | Quand il est banni | Détails |
|---|---|---|
| Nouveau ban litige détecté (le joueur vient d'être banni sur Simple) | Immédiatement, au prochain cycle (max 5 min) | Banni sur tous les serveurs où le bot est présent, qu'il soit déjà membre ou non — il est bloqué d'avance. |
| Déjà membre de votre serveur (banni litige sur Simple) | Au prochain cycle (max 5 min) | Le bot vérifie les membres présents toutes les 5 min et bannit ceux qui sont litige. |
| Tente de rejoindre votre serveur (déjà banni litige) | À l'instant où il rejoint | Banni automatiquement dès son arrivée, sans qu'il puisse interagir. |
| Ancien ban, jamais venu chez vous (absent de votre Discord) | Sur demande, via /banall | Pour bloquer d'avance tous les joueurs litige existants, lancez /banall. Sinon ils seront bannis dès qu'ils tenteront de vous rejoindre. |
Une question, un bogue ou une suggestion ? N'hésitez pas à répondre à ce post !
Dernière édition: